The Rotherham NHS Foundation Trust was awarded foundation status in 2005 and provides a wide range of acute and community health services to the people of Rotherham (population approximately 261,000). The trust provides a range of community health services for adults, working across seven localities from the following sites; Rotherham Community Health Centre, Aston Customer Service Centre, North Anston Medical Centre, Health Village, Park Rehabilitation Centre, Rawmarsh Customer Service Centre, Maltby Joint Service Centre, Wickersley Health Centre and patients homes. All patients with mental health needs admitted to the childrens ward were reviewed by the CAMHS liaison team/nurse within 24 hours of admission and were followed up after seven days. We inspected the services at the Rotherham General Hospital, community inpatients at Oakwood Community Unit and Breathing Space, childrens and adults community services and community end of life care. The trust served a population of over 257,600 people living in Rotherham and the surrounding areas.
